Eclipse tomcat

6 respostas
O

Ola galera … Esse tomcat é um inferno…desculpe me a expressao mas ta foda…Estou enfrentando uma situacao que eu nao entendo…
Estou com um projeto do tipo (Dynamic Web Project) no eclipse, tomcat… mas quando eu subo o servidor ele nao acessa nem ao menos o endereco: http://localhost:8080…Mas se eu subir o servidor pelo icone do tomcat no eclipse e acessa a pagina… ja tentei criar outro projeto e deu o mesmo erro: " HTTP - Status 404 -/ " “The requested resource (/) is not available.” …
Antes estava tudo normal e agora do nada deu isso… ja ate desistalei o tomcat e instalei denovo e nada…

Por favor de ajudem…

Ate mais…

6 Respostas

M

Verifica o contexto da sua aplicação no tomcat.

O

Você quer dizer o arquivo context.xml?
Ta assim:

<!-- The contents of this file will be loaded for each web application -->
<Context>

    <!-- Default set of monitored resources -->
    <WatchedResource>WEB-INF/web.xml</WatchedResource>
	
    <!-- Uncomment this to disable session persistence across Tomcat restarts -->
    <!--
    <Manager pathname="" />
    -->

</Context>
M

Voce pode tanto criar neste, como no server.xml e também num arquivo separado somente para sua aplicação.

Ex:

<Context crossContext="true" 
	   debug="0" 
	   docBase="PortalPMS" 
	   path="/PortalPMS" 
	   reloadable="true">
	
	<Resource auth="Container" 
		      name="jdbc/PORTAL" 
		      type="oracle.jdbc.pool.OracleDataSource" />

	<ResourceParams name="jdbc/PORTAL">
		<parameter>
			<name>factory</name>
			<value>oracle.jdbc.pool.OracleDataSourceFactory</value>
		</parameter>
		<parameter>
			<name>driverType</name>
			<value>thin</value>
		</parameter>
		<parameter>
			<name>networkProtocol</name>
			<value>tcp</value>
		</parameter>
		<parameter>
			<name>serverName</name>
			<value>xxxx</value>
		</parameter>
		<parameter>
			<name>databaseName</name>
			<value>xxx</value>
		</parameter>
		<parameter>
			<name>portNumber</name>
			<value>xxxx</value>
		</parameter>
		<parameter>
			<name>user</name>
			<value>xxx</value>
		</parameter>
		<parameter>
			<name>password</name>
			<value>xxx</value>
		</parameter>
		<parameter>
	        <name>maxActive</name>
	        <value>25</value>
	    </parameter>
	    <parameter>
	        <name>maxIdle</name>
	        <value>5</value>
	    </parameter>
	    <parameter>
	        <name>maxWait</name>
	        <value>10000</value>
	    </parameter>		
		<parameter>
		    <name>validationQuery</name>
		    <value>select 1 from dual</value>
	    </parameter>		
	</ResourceParams>

	<Logger className="org.apache.catalina.logger.FileLogger" 
		    prefix="localhost_portal_pms." 
		    suffix=".log" 
		    timestamp="true" />
	
	<Valve className="org.apache.catalina.valves.AccessLogValve" 
		   directory="logs" prefix="localhost_PortalPMS." 
		   suffix=".log"
		   pattern="%a %t %r %s %b %U %v %{voceEstaAqui}s" 
		   resolveHosts="false" />
	
</Context>

Já tive problemas de iniciando o tomcat pelo eclipse, o tomcat fazer update do server.xml colocando o contexto da aplicacao, sendo que eu ja tinha um arquivo separado com esse contexto. E na hora de subir, não subia a aplicação. Da uma olhada nesses tres arquivos, e vê se não tem contexto replicado.

O

Mas ele sobe normal… Ele só nao acessa nem a pagina inicial do tomcat…isso se for criado um projeto tipo (Dynamic Web Project)…
Se for um projeto normal ele funciona normal…
Se eu subir ele pelo icone do tomcat ele funciona… mas se eu for subir ele pela View Servers ele sobe mas nao acessa nada e da o erro…

O

Galera ja desinstalei o eclipse e instalei denovo e deu a mesma coisa…
O que eu faço?
Me ajudem

Obrigado…

caio_sope

Galera to com esse problema no TOMCAT TB!!!

Quando eu subo ele pelo CMD com o comando “startup” e acesso http://localhost:8080 ele abre a página do tomcat.
Porém se eu subo pelo eclipse ele dá erro 404.

ALGUMA IDÉIA?!?!?!?

Por favor alguém me ajude!!!

Criado 30 de maio de 2007
Ultima resposta 28 de jun. de 2011
Respostas 6
Participantes 3